Jelly custard is classified as a colloid and behaves like a semi-solid; it has properties of both liquids and solids but is primarily in a gel-like state. Plastercine, on the other hand, is a type of modeling clay that is a solid, though it can be easily molded and shaped. Both substances exhibit different physical properties, with jelly custard being more fluid-like and plastercine being more rigid.
